The size of Lancefield is approximately 126.2 square kilometres. It has 3 parks covering nearly 13.5% of total area. The population of Lancefield in 2011 was 2,356 people. By 2016 the population was 2,440 showing a population growth of 3.6%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Lancefield is 40-49 years. Households in Lancefield are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Lancefield work in a trades occupation. In 2011, 84.6% of the homes in Lancefield were owner-occupied compared with 83.2% in 2016.
